Detailed Visa Requirements
Mauritanian citizens must obtain a visa prior to their visit. The type of visa needed can depend on the purpose and duration of the stay. Given that entry into Palestine is controlled by Israel, travelers will need to apply for an Israeli visa and obtain an ETA-IL authorization. It's essential to check the official government websites or consult with the Israeli embassy or consulate in Mauritania for the most accurate and up-to-date visa requirements.

Entry Requirements at Border
Upon arrival, you will need to present your visa, passport, and other required documents to the immigration officer. Be prepared to answer questions about your trip, including your purpose of visit, length of stay, and accommodation details.
Ensure you have all necessary documents ready and be honest with the information you provide. This will help facilitate a smooth entry process.
